Activating Voicemail on Samsung Devices

Now that you’re familiar with voicemail, it’s time to learn how to activate it on your Samsung device. The process may vary slightly depending on your model and carrier, but the general steps remain similar. Here’s a step-by-step guide to get you started.

Step 1: Check Your Carrier

Before activating voicemail, it’s essential to verify whether your carrier provides voicemail services. Major carriers usually have voicemail offerings, but they might differ in features and settings. You can check your carrier’s website or reach out to their customer support for specific details.

Step 2: Access the Phone App

To activate voicemail, follow these steps:

  1. Open the Phone app on your Samsung device.
  2. Tap on the Keypad icon if not already opened.

Step 3: Set Up Voicemail

Now that you’re in the Phone app, you can continue with the voicemail setup:

  1. Press and hold the 1 key. This key usually corresponds to voicemail.
  2. If this is your first time setting up voicemail, you’ll be prompted to follow a guided setup process. This process typically includes creating a passcode and recording a personalized greeting.

Personalizing Your Voicemail Greeting

Recording a personalized greeting is a great way to make sure your contacts know they reached the right person. Follow these steps to record your greeting:

  1. After you have set a passcode, you will hear a system prompt guiding you.
  2. Follow the instructions, and when prompted, record your greeting.
  3. Listen to your recording, and if satisfied, save it. If not, you can re-record it until it meets your expectations.

Step 4: Test Your Voicemail

After completing the setup process, it’s essential to ensure everything is working correctly. To do this:

  1. Use another phone to call your Samsung device.
  2. Let it go to voicemail and leave a test message.
  3. Afterward, access your voicemail by pressing and holding the 1 key again to listen to the message you left.

Visual Voicemail

Many Samsung devices support a feature called Visual Voicemail. This feature allows you to view your voicemail messages in a list format, similar to email. To set up Visual Voicemail:

  1. Open the Phone app and go to the Voicemail tab.
  2. Follow any prompts provided to enable Visual Voicemail.
  3. Once activated, messages can be accessed by clicking on individual entries for playback.

Troubleshooting Voicemail Activation Issues

Sometimes, users experience issues while activating voicemail. Below are common problems and solutions you can try to resolve any issues:

Problem 1: Unable to Access Voicemail

If you’re having trouble accessing your voicemail, it may be due to several reasons:

  • Carrier Restrictions: Ensure your service plan includes voicemail.
  • Settings Issue: Check if your voicemail number is correctly set in your settings. You can verify this in the Phone app’s settings under voicemail.

Problem 2: Voicemail Notifications Not Working

If you aren’t receiving notifications for new voicemails, follow these steps:

  1. Go into your Settings, then navigate to Apps.
  2. Locate the Phone app, and check if notifications are enabled.
  3. If they are disabled, toggle them on and check if the issue resolves.

How do I activate voicemail on my Samsung device?

To activate voicemail on your Samsung device, start by opening the Phone app and tapping on the three dots in the upper right corner. From the dropdown menu, select Settings, then tap on Voicemail. You can choose your carrier’s voicemail number or configure a new one by dialing your voicemail box. Typically, you’ll need to follow the voice prompts to set up your password and greeting.

After setting it up, it’s a good idea to test your voicemail by calling your number from another phone. Make sure to leave a test message to confirm everything is working as expected. If you encounter any issues, checking with your carrier for troubleshooting steps may help resolve any activation problems.

Does my voicemail get deleted if I switch carriers?

When you switch carriers, your voicemail messages typically do not get transferred to your new service provider. The messages stored on your old carrier’s server are usually deleted as part of the account closure process. If you wish to keep any important voicemails, it’s advisable to save them before initiating the switch.

To preserve your voicemails, consider recording them or downloading them using your carrier’s voicemail app if such a feature exists. Alternatively, you can also replay the voicemails and save them on a separate voice recording device for future reference.

How do I access voicemail from another phone?

To access your voicemail from another phone, call your own phone number. When your voicemail picks up, you can usually press the star key or another designated key to interrupt the greeting and be prompted to enter your password. This allows you to access your voicemail inbox from an external device.

Additionally, some carriers provide a dedicated voicemail access number that you can call directly. Make sure to check with your carrier for the specific process and any key commands needed to navigate the voicemail system when accessing it from a different phone.

Is there a limit to how many voicemails I can have?

Yes, there is typically a limit to the number of voicemails you can store on your account, and this limit can vary by carrier. Most providers have a specific quota, such as 20 to 50 messages, after which additional messages may overwrite the oldest ones. It’s important to periodically check and manage your voicemails to avoid losing important messages.

If you find yourself often reaching the limit, consider deleting unnecessary voicemails regularly or saving important ones to your recordings. Also, checking with your carrier for any options to increase your voicemail storage capacity can help if you often have a high volume of messages.
